Squeezing Every Dollar in Commercial Laundries
Running a successful commercial laundry isn't just about keeping machines clean. It's about fine-tuning every aspect of your operation to maximize profits. Here are some key strategies to help you achieve that:
Boost Your Pricing Strategically
* Research local competitors and determine the sweet spot for pricing.
* Consider offering tiered pricing based on wash cycle length.
Provide Exceptional Customer Service
* Develop your staff to handle customer issues promptly and efficiently.
* Create a welcoming atmosphere that encourages repeat business.
Focus on Operational Efficiency
* Invest in state-of-the-art machines that minimize downtime and minimize operating costs.
* Implement a optimized workflow to improve turnaround times.
Promote Your Business
* Utilize online marketing strategies to reach a wider audience.
* Offer special deals to attract new customers and retain existing ones.
Remember, running a profitable commercial laundry is an ongoing process. By continually evolving your strategies and welcoming innovative solutions, you can ensure long-term success.
